An organization moved its DNS servers to new IP addresses. After this move, customers are no longer able to access the organization's website. Which of the following DNS entries should be updated?

  • A. AAA
  • B. CNAME
  • C. MX
  • D. NS
Show Suggested Answer Hide Answer
Suggested Answer: D 🗳️

The correct answer is: D. NS (Name Server) Explanation: The NS (Name Server) record specifies which DNS servers are authoritative for a domain. If the organization has moved its DNS servers to new IP addresses, the NS records need to be updated to point to the new name servers. This ensures that DNS queries for the domain are directed to the correct authoritative servers.
